Things to Note When Going For BMW Key Replacement
Verify Ownership and VIN
The most vital phase in the key replacement process is to guarantee that you have all the necessary documents that prove ownership of your BMW. Most dealerships require these documents to forestall unapproved key replacements. Additionally, having your vehicle’s ID number (VIN) available is vital. The VIN is frequently used to check your vehicle’s details and match them with the replacement key, guaranteeing accuracy in programming.

Understand Transponder and Remote Control Functions
Modern BMW keys are something beyond metal and plastic; they integrate advanced technology. Find out more about the transponder and controller elements of your key. Just like the Porsche key replacement, transponders communicate with your vehicle’s immobilizer framework, while remote control functions permit you to lock, open, and at times start your car remotely. Understanding these features guarantees that your replacement key lives up to your expectations.
Verify Programming and Coding
The programming and coding of your replacement key are basic to its usefulness. Your dealership’s technicians will program the new key to match your vehicle’s specifications. Try to confirm that all functions, including remote control features, are appropriately coded to keep away from any inconveniences post-replacement.
